Do you want to study English as a Second Language before pursuing your bachelor’s degree at IUP? Do you need to pass the TOEFL test before starting an undergraduate degree program?
An international student can be provisionally admitted to a bachelor’s degree program if all of IUP’s admission requirements are met except for the required TOEFL score.
Students can study at the American Language Institute at IUP until they are ready to continue on in a degree program after receiving the required TOEFL score.
Please complete the IUP application for undergraduate study as an ALI Provisional applicant. After you log into your application account, select ALI Provisional from the drop-down menu. There will be a $150 fee for this application. All inquiries about this program should go to the American Language Institute at ali-inquiries@iup.edu.

Other Required Documents
You will need to submit these documents to the IUP Undergraduate Admissions office.
- Foreign Student Financial Statement: All international undergraduate students are asked to show that they have enough money to cover the cost of two semesters at IUP on the financial statement, as well as provide a bank statement or letter from their sponsor for the first year at IUP.
- Official transcripts from high school or other secondary school. If you have completed classes at a college or university, you must also send those transcripts. These documents must be in English and have the official seal of the issuing college or university.

The American Language Institute will mail all acceptance packages for its programs. Students will attend the ALI orientation program first. ALI provisional students will attend the ALI for one semester and, upon receiving a 500 paper-based TOEFL score, will be admitted into the undergraduate program of their choice.
